> I screwed up …. Again. I was attempting to make my machine connect to 
> the network at my new job. Somehow I managed to turn on ipv6tables, 
> now the boot hangs on attempting to load the ipv6tables. Where might I 
> find that instruction and how do I delete it in rescue mode? Question 
> 2, how can I change the GRUB boot order? I would like to have the 
> ‘other’ operating system default (since that’s where I earn my keep!)
>
> TIA
>
>
> Michael
>

Both are fixable from rescue.

In rescue mode it reminds you how to chroot:

# chroot /mnt/sysimage

Now you can do anything you want:

# vi /etc/grub.conf and change the order

# chkconfig ip6tables off

And <CNTL>d to exit

All good.
